列表框中加记录.不知道如何把一条记录的几个字段放在列表框行中的不同列上.
请指教.下面是写好的.但只能放一个字段.我感得应该在Me.v_lisource.AddItem rs("blnumber")(i, 1) 后面加上rs("***")(i,x)之类的.
最终结果请看图.并且左右两边的列表的记录都可以一行行(现在一行有4列)地左右对换称动
Me.v_lisource.RowSourceType = "value list"
sql = "select blnumber,shipper,deliveryagent,portofloading,placeofdelivery,operator from billpdox where jobnumber='" & Forms!export_job!v_general_jobnumber.Value & "'"
Set rs = CurrentDb().OpenRecordset(sql)
If rs.EOF Then
Exit Sub
End If
rs.MoveFirst
i = 0
While Not rs.EOF
Me.v_lisource.AddItem rs("blnumber")(i, 1)
rs.MoveNext
i = i + 1
Wend
[此贴子已经被作者于2006-4-29 15:24:38编辑过]
|